BMW 2500 3.3 (1972) Parts & Accessories
$126.95
RRP $152.95
$88.95
RRP $106.95
$126.95
RRP $152.95
$28.95
RRP $34.74
$25.95
RRP $31.14
$62.95
RRP $75.95
$96.95
RRP $116.95
$90.95
RRP $109.95
$87.95
RRP $105.95
$109.95
RRP $131.95
$77.95
RRP $93.95
$82.95
RRP $99.95
$51.95
RRP $62.95
$57.95
RRP $69.54
$48.95
RRP $58.74
$104.95
RRP $125.94
$173.95
RRP $208.95
$36.95
RRP $44.34
$44.95
RRP $53.94
$344.95
RRP $413.95
$426.95
RRP $512.95
$102.95
RRP $123.54
$42.95
RRP $51.54
$26.95
RRP $32.34
$185.95
RRP $223.14
$72.95
RRP $87.54
$68.95
RRP $82.95
$250.95
RRP $301.14
$71.95
RRP $86.95
$76.95
RRP $92.95
$516.41
RRP $632.95
$69.90
RRP $83.90
$676.15
RRP $827.95
$16.95
RRP $20.34
$229.95
RRP $275.95
$452.94
RRP $560.95
$48.95
RRP $58.74
$26.95
RRP $32.34
$25.95
RRP $31.14
$35.95
RRP $43.14
